Abstract
Die Erfindung betrifft ein Verfahren zum Betrieb eines Hochgeschwindigkeitsbrenners, bei dem Brennstoff und Luft in einer Verbrennungskammer unter Überdruck weitge hend ausgebrannt werden und die Verbrennungsprodukte (Rauchgase) aus einer im Vergleich zur Brennkammerstirn fläche kleinen, düsenartigen Öffnung mit hoher Geschwin digkeit in den zu beheizenden Raum austreten. Eine verbes serte Verwirbelungs- und Umwälzwirkung in dem mit dem Brenner verbundenen Ofenraum wird dabei dadurch er reicht, daß das Verhältnis P₁/P₂ des Brennkammerdruckes P₁ zum Druck im Raum hinter der Brennkammer P₂ größer als 1,2 ist. Weiter wird eine Vorrichtung zur Durchführung des Verfahrens vorgeschlagen. The invention relates to a method for operating a High-speed burner in which fuel and Air in a combustion chamber under excess pressure be burned out and the combustion products (Flue gases) from one compared to the combustion chamber front area small, nozzle-like opening with high speed leak into the room to be heated. A verbes serte turbulence and circulation in the with This means that the burner-connected furnace space becomes is sufficient that the ratio P₁ / P₂ of the combustion chamber pressure P₁ for pressure in the room behind the combustion chamber P₂ larger than 1.2. Next is a device for implementation of the procedure proposed.
